New Program: FFC Cares Grant

The FFC Cares Grant is intended to help offset a small amount of the cost burden for families who are receiving medical care. Whether it be assistance with gas for long distance travel, a meal voucher, parking assistance, or a contribution to local hotel stay while receiving care, the FFC recognizes all of the lengths our families will go to receive care for their child. These costs add up, and we want to help.

Camp Reflections 2021

FFC to sponsor 3 campers to attend Camp Reflections 2021 from Aug 15 to Aug 21! Apply at Harbor Camps. Camp Reflections is a week-long overnight camp for children age 8 to 16 who have cranio-facial differences and their siblings.
